PT 728 is a genuine WWII 77’ Motor Torpedo boat restored to full military configuration, complete with machine guns and torpedoes. It is maintained and operated by Fleet Obsolete. Its patron is Rob Iannucci, a retired New York attorney, former Sea Scout and Waterfront Revivalist. He is passionate about historic boats, historic racing motorcycles, and historic cars. The fleet also includes: • PT 459: 80’ Higgins with documented D-Day combat history off Cherbourg. It is ready for a major restoration in Kingston, New York. It will be re-powered with the original Packard supercharged V-12 motors • PT 48: 77’ Elco. Recently rescued from a Florida trailer camp, this vessel saw heavy action in the Pacific theater. It is credited with sinking an enemy destroyer, an enemy cruiser, and several motorized barges. It is the sole known surviving 77’ Elco. It needs a total restoration. • PT 615: 80’ Elco. Hull restored. Cabins now being rebuilt. Last known operationally sound 80’ Elco. • A 1955 Army ST Tugboat powered by a 600 bhp Atlas Imperial diesel. Excellent condition. • A 1957 Chris Craft lap strake Sea Skiff powered by a 350 Chevy. Excellent condition. During his professional career Rob served as an Assistant District Attorney in Brooklyn, NY as well as a Probation Officer in New York and New Jersey. He was also a Peace Corps Volunteer serving in Jamaica and Barbados, where he organized commercial fisherman’s cooperatives. His wife, Sonia Ewers, is a native Jamaican whose family were fishermen and boat builders. She is a graduate of Columbia University and serves as CFO and artistic coordinator of their companies. Rob is the founder of Team Obsolete, the world’s most successful historic motorcycle racing team. From 1978 through 2002, the team competed in more than 1800 races worldwide from Japan to Norway. Their chief rider, Dave Roper, is the only American ever to win the Isle of Man TT. Their riders have included multi-time FIM World Champions Giacomo Agostini, Jim Redman, MBE, Phil Read, Luigi Taveri, Kel Carruthers, Gianfranco Bonera, and American Champions Dick Mann, Gary Nixon, Yvon Duhamel, Kenny Roberts, Don Emde, Don Vesco, Dave Aldana, and others. The Team Obsolete stable of historically important motorcycles includes ex-works MV Agusta’s, a 1965 Honda RC165 250/6, an AJS E95 Porcupine, AJS Triple-Knockers, the world’s premier collection of AJS 7Rs and Matchless G-50 raceware, and other exotica, including many FIM and AMA Championship machines. Rob is currently involved in reviving the Historic Rondout Harbour in Kingston, NY. |
